Anheuser-Busch Agrees to InBev Sale

Anheuser-Busch agreed to be acquired by Belgian brewer InBev for about $52 billion in a deal that would shift ownership of the nation's largest brewer overseas and create the world's largest brewer. (July 14) « Less
